TCF Bank and the Michigan Chronicle Seek Detroit Students with a Passion for Community Service to Award $100,000 in 2021 S.W.A.G. Scholarships

Share this article Share this article DETROIT, Feb. 17, 2021 /PRNewswire/ -- TCF National Bank today announced that it has renewed its partnership with the Michigan Chronicle to provide scholarships to Detroit high school seniors through the Michigan Chronicle/TCF Bank S.W.A.G. (Students Wired for Achievement and Greatness) Scholarship Awards. The $100,000 scholarship program is aimed at students with grade point averages ranging from 2.25-3.2 who are passionate about leadership and community service. Kathleen Pender: Use it or lose it: Gift cards could become worthless if the issuer goes bankrupt [San Francisco Chronicle]

FAIRFIELD-SUISUN, CALIFORNIA Kathleen Pender: Use it or lose it: Gift cards could become worthless if the issuer goes bankrupt [San Francisco Chronicle] Jan. 2—If you received a gift card for Christmas, first thank the giver, then use it. Fast. Many companies that issue gift cards — such as retailers, restaurants, movie theaters, gyms and spas — have been hard hit by pandemic shutdowns and are closing in large numbers.
